Company Menu

Crest Ultrasonics Corp. Employee Reviews for Traffic Manager

Browse Crest Ultrasonics Corp. Reviews by Job Title →
Traffic Manager

What do you like about working at Crest Ultrasonics Corp.?

"Nothing"

Do you have any tips for others interviewing with this company?

"Don't waste your time."

What don't you like about working at Crest Ultrasonics Corp.?

"Work environment fosters animosity and frustration."

What suggestions do you have for management?

"None, it's privately owned and wouldn't listen anyway."

We noticed that your web browser is outdated!

Update your browser to have a more positive job search experience.

Upgrade My Browser

×